The average librarian acquisitions gross salary in Hoboken, New Jersey is $76,645 or an equivalent hourly rate of $37. This is 16% higher (+$10,298) than the average librarian acquisitions salary in the United States. In addition, they earn an average bonus of $1,610. Salary estimates based on salary survey data collected directly from employers and anonymous employees in Hoboken, New Jersey. An entry level librarian acquisitions (1-3 years of experience) earns an average salary of $55,594. On the other end, a senior level librarian acquisitions (8+ years of experience) earns an average salary of $94,113.

Hoboken is part of the New York metropolitan area and is the site of Hoboken Terminal, a major transportation hub. As of the 2020 United States census, the city's population was 60,419, an increase of 10,414 (+20.8%) from the 2010 census count of 50,005, which in turn reflected an increase of 11,428 (+29.6%) from the 38,577 counted in the 2000 census.
